CMS student Aarna Bajpai becomes National Champion

Lucknow, February 25 : Aarna Bajpai, a brilliant student of Class 11 at City Montessori School, Kanpur Road Campus, has brought glory to Lucknow by winning the title of National Champion in the prestigious PACT Star Competition held at the all-India level. In recognition of her outstanding achievement, Aarna has been honoured with a cash prize of Rs. 50,000/-. CMS Manager, Prof. Geeta Gandhi Kingdon, expressed immense happiness on Aarna’s success and wished her a bright future. This information was given by Mr. Rishi Khanna, Head, Communications, CMS. He informed that in the grand finale of the competition, eight students from prestigious schools across the country participated. Aarna secured the first prize by delivering the best presentation on Environment and Rainwater Harvesting. She impressed everyone by answering the jury’s questions with precision and demonstrated her commitment to environmental conservation, water conservation, and sustainable social development. Through her presentation, Aarna exhibited a humanitarian and global perspective, emphasizing the responsible and wise utilization of natural resources. Organizers of the competition highly appreciated her creative thinking, awareness, and dedication toward a clean and beautiful environment, and honoured her for her remarkable vision.
